The box may have easily been ignored without the writing scribbled on the side. But fortunately, someone decided to investigate and made a horrendous discovery.

The brown cardboard box had been dumped outside a branch of the RSPCA in Halifax on Valentine's Day.

Dumped without thought

On the side of the box was written "free cat save my life" in big black capital letters. When the box was opened, it revealed a shocking truth and exposed an act of pure callousness.

Inside the box were nine flea-ridden cats. One of the cats was pregnant, and another had recently had kittens. 

No one knows who left the poor felines in the box and how long they'd been there waiting to be discovered. 

Appeal for information

The RSPCA has seen a steep rise in the number of pets abandoned by their owners due to the increasing cost of living. But the charity urges owners who might struggle to pay for their pets to get help or ask a rescue shelter to take them. Never just abandon a pet like this.

The RSPCA is appealing for information about the person who dumped the nine cats. If you have any information, you can call the RSPCA confidentially on 0300 1238018.
